Instalacja środowiska graficznego w Gentoo

Instalacje systemu podstawowego mamy za sobą. Możemy nim zarządzać za pomocą konsoli. System nie posiada graficznego interfejsu czyli xorg-server ani managera okien np. XFCE4. Chcąc wygodnie korzystać z internetu, oglądać filmy HD czy też grać w gry należy zainstalować serwer X.

W konsoli jako root wyświetlamy listę dostępnych profili:

eselect profile list

eselect_profile_list

Wybieramy profil 3.

eselect profile set 3

Należy przebudować pakiety aby używały nowych flag.

emerge --update --newuse --deep --ask @world

Sprawdzamy czy czegoś nie brakuje poleceniem:

emerge -pv xorg-server

xorg-pv

Jak widać pakiet mesa musi posiadać flagę xa a libdrm flagę libkms. Przechodzimy do katalogu /usr/portage/package.use i za pomocą edytora nano tworzymy plik xorg z wpisamy jak poniżej.

nano /etc/portage/package.use/xorg

Wpisujemy:

>=x11-libs/libdrm-2.4.65 libkms
>=media-libs/mesa-11.0.6 xa

Zatwierdzamy zmiany CTRL O i wychodzimy z nano CTRL X. Intalujemy xorg-server:

emerge xorg-server

Rozpocznie się proces pobierania i kompilacji potrzebnych pakietów. Czas trwania kompilacji uzależniony jest od mocy procesora. Zainstalowany zostanie xorg-server, sterowniki do popularnych kart graficznych takich jak nvidia, radeon, intel oraz sterowniki myszki i klawiatury.

emerge-xorg-server

Po zainstalowaniu wszystkich pakietów mamy prawie gotowe podstawowe środowisko graficzne. Zainstalować trzeba jeszcze pakiet xterm wraz z jego zależnościami:

emerge xterm

i możemy poleceniem:

startx

uruchomić środowisko X.

podstawowe-x

Jak widać nie przedstawia się to zbyt imponująco ale można już uruchomić programy wymagające X. Wychodzimy z środowiska X wpisując exit w pierwszym oknie od lewej.  Zainstalujmy jeszcze dla naszej wygody podstawowy manager okien twm wraz z xclock:

emerge twm xclock

podstawowe-x-twm

Teraz jest już całkiem dobrze. Dla przykładu zainstalujmy program gftp (klient ftp), który wymaga środowiska X i uruchommy go poleceniem gftp:

emerge gftp

gftp-screen

Proces instalacji środowiska X oraz domyślnego managera okien twm został zakończony powodzeniem. Skonfigurujmy teraz możliwość wpisywania polskich znaków takich jak ąćźńłó. Przechodzimy do katalogu /etc/X11/xorg.conf.d:

cd /etc/X11/xorg.conf.d

W katalogu za pomocą edytora nano tworzymy plik o nazwie 00-keyboard.conf z następującą treścią:

 Read and parsed by systemd-localed. It's probably wise not to edit this file
# manually too freely.
Section "InputClass"
 Identifier "system-keyboard"
 MatchIsKeyboard "on"
 Option "XkbLayout" "pl"
 Option "XkbModel" "pc105"
 Option "XkbOptions" "terminate:ctrl_alt_bksp"
EndSection

Uruchamiamy ponownie środowisko X. Od tej pory możemy używać polskich ogonków.

Twm jako manager okien może nie spełniać naszych wymagań. Nie posiada menu, paska zadań, ikon na pulpicie i innych przydatnych gadżetów. Zainstalujmy więc XFCE4. Manager ten jest dość rozbudowany a przy tym nie obciąża bardzo komputera. Świetnie sprawdzi się na starszych pecetach.

Instalacja XFCE4

W pliku /etc/portage/make.conf dopisujemy linię:

XFCE_PLUGINS="brightness clock trash"

oraz dodajemy flagę thunar:

USE="thunar .."

Tworzymy za pomocą nano plik /etc/portage/package.use/xfce4 z wpisami:

app-text/poppler -qt4
dev-util/cmake -qt4

Przed instalacją sprawdźmy czy czegoś nie brakuje:

emerge -pv xfce4-meta

emerge-pv-xfce-4-meta

Wszystko O.K Do zainstalowania mamy 118 pakietów i 1 do reinstalacji:

emerge xfce4-meta

Zainstalujmy jeszcze emulator terminala:

emerge xfce4-terminal

Po instalacji w katalogu /home/darek należy utworzyć pliki .xinitrc z wpisem:

exec startxfce4

Managera XFCE4 uruchamiamy poleceniem:

startx

xfce4-pulpit

Powyżej pulpit XFCE4.

Dodaj komentarz

Twój adres email nie zostanie opublikowany. Pola, których wypełnienie jest wymagane, są oznaczone symbolem *